常见编程类型包括什么

fiy 其他 6

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    常见编程类型包括以下几种:

    1. 嵌入式编程:嵌入式编程是指将软件嵌入到硬件中,用于控制和管理硬件设备。常见的应用场景有家用电器、汽车电子、工业自动化等。嵌入式编程需要对硬件特性有深入了解,并使用特定的编程语言和开发环境。

    2. 应用程序编程:应用程序编程是指开发用于完成特定任务的软件应用程序,通过图形界面或命令行与用户进行交互。常见的应用程序编程语言有Java、C++、Python等。

    3. 网络编程:网络编程是指使用编程语言来实现网络通信和数据传输。常见的网络编程技术有TCP/IP、HTTP、WebSocket等,常用的网络编程语言有C、Java、Python等。

    4. 数据库编程:数据库编程是指通过编程语言来操作和管理数据库系统。常见的数据库编程语言有SQL(结构化查询语言),常用的数据库包括MySQL、Oracle、SQL Server等。

    5. Web编程:Web编程是指开发用于互联网的网页应用程序,常见的Web编程技术有HTML、CSS、JavaScript,以及各种后端开发技术如PHP、Java、Python等。

    6. 科学计算编程:科学计算编程是指使用编程语言进行科学计算和数据分析,常见的科学计算编程语言有MATLAB、R、Python等。

    以上是常见的几种编程类型,不同类型的编程有不同的特点和应用场景,选择合适的编程类型可以提高开发效率和代码质量。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    常见的编程类型包括以下几种:

    1. 应用程序开发:应用程序开发是最常见的编程类型之一。它包括开发各种类型的应用程序,如桌面软件、移动应用程序和Web应用程序。应用程序开发可以使用不同的编程语言和技术,如C ++、Java、Python和JavaScript等。

    2. 网页开发:网页开发是指开发和构建网页的过程。它包括创建前端和后端代码,以及使用CSS、HTML和JavaScript等技术来设计和构建用户界面和功能。网页开发也可以包括构建动态网页和使用服务器端技术与数据库进行交互。

    3. 游戏开发:游戏开发是指开发各种类型的电子游戏的过程。游戏开发涉及到图形设计、物理引擎、人工智能算法等技术,同时还需要使用特定的游戏开发引擎或框架来构建游戏逻辑和用户界面。

    4. 数据科学和分析:数据科学和分析是指使用编程和统计学等技术来处理和分析大量的数据。数据科学和分析可以帮助企业和组织从数据中获取有价值的信息,并做出决策和预测。常用的数据科学和分析编程语言包括Python和R等。

    5. 人工智能和机器学习:人工智能和机器学习是热门的编程类型,它们涉及使用算法和模型来使计算机系统具备学习和自主决策的能力。人工智能和机器学习可以应用于各种领域,如图像识别、自然语言处理和智能推荐等。

    除了以上几种常见的编程类型外,还有其他特定领域的编程类型,如嵌入式系统开发、网络安全和虚拟现实等。总的来说,编程类型涵盖了各种不同的开发领域和技术,以满足不同行业和需求的编程需求。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    常见的编程类型包括以下几种:

    1. 命令式编程(Imperative Programming):命令式编程是一种在编程语言中,通过指定一系列的命令来改变程序状态的编程方式。程序会依次执行各个命令,命令之间可以有条件和循环语句。命令式编程的典型代表是结构化编程。

    2. 面向对象编程(Object-Oriented Programming,简称OOP):面向对象编程是一种以对象为基本单位的编程范式。在面向对象编程中,程序被组织成一个个的对象,每个对象拥有自身的属性和方法,通过对象之间的交互来完成任务。面向对象编程的典型代表是Java、C++和Python等语言。

    3. 函数式编程(Functional Programming):函数式编程是一种将计算机运算视为数学函数计算的编程范式。函数式编程的特点是不改变变量的值,不使用循环和判断语句,通过函数的组合和嵌套来完成任务。函数式编程的典型代表是Haskell、Lisp和Scala等语言。

    4. 声明式编程(Declarative Programming):声明式编程是一种描述问题的方式,通过定义问题的逻辑和约束关系来完成任务,而不是指定具体的操作步骤。声明式编程的典型代表是SQL和HTML等。

    5. 并行编程(Parallel Programming):并行编程是一种利用计算机多核处理器并行执行任务的编程方式。通过将任务拆分成多个子任务并行执行,可以提高程序的执行效率。常见的并行编程框架包括CUDA和OpenMP等。

    6. 事件驱动编程(Event-driven Programming):事件驱动编程是一种通过事件触发来执行程序的编程方式。程序会等待外部事件的触发,当事件发生时,程序会执行相应的处理逻辑。常见的事件驱动框架包括JavaScript中的Node.js和Python中的Twisted等。

    7. 响应式编程(Reactive Programming):响应式编程是一种通过创建可观察对象(Observable)和订阅者(Subscriber)的方式来实现异步编程的编程范式。通过响应式编程,程序可以对事件流进行监听,并在事件发生时作出响应。常见的响应式编程框架包括RxJava和React.js等。

    以上是常见的编程类型,每种类型都有其特点和适用场景,可以根据具体需求选择合适的编程类型。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部